1. Effective Patient Management During Procedures

  Management of the patient begins long before the root canal treatment itself. Effective communication is crucial to help patients understand the procedure, potential risks, and expected outcomes. This transparency fosters trust, allowing them to feel more comfortable, which significantly affects their overall experience. With the right information, patients are likely to cooperate better during the procedure, leading to smoother administration.

  Another important aspect of patient management is assessment of medical history. Dentists should carefully evaluate patient records to identify conditions that might complicate the procedure, such as allergies or systemic diseases. Knowing these factors upfront can help tailor treatment plans that prioritize safety and minimize risks.

  Moreover, anxiety management plays a pivotal role in patient experience. Sedation options should be discussed with patients to alleviate fears associated with dental treatment. Employing methods such as sedation dentistry can result in a more relaxed patient, ultimately leading to a more effective procedure.

  

2. Importance of Proper Instrumentation Techniques

  Proper instrumentation is paramount in achieving successful root canal treatment. Dentists should utilize quality instruments that are specifically designed for endodontic procedures. This not only ensures safety but also enhances the effectiveness of the treatment. High-quality files and technology, such as rotary instruments, can streamline the process and improve accuracy.

  Additionally, the technique of instrumentation plays a critical role. Dentists should be well-versed in both manual and mechanized techniques, allowing for versatility based on the unique needs of each case. Using the appropriate technique reduces the likelihood of mishaps like instrument fractures, which could lead to complications.

  Lastly, consistent assessment of instrument condition is essential. Regular sterilization and inspection of tools should become a habit for dental professionals to prevent contamination and ensure that all instruments are reliable. Maintaining rigorous standards helps safeguard both patient and clinician during procedures.

  

3. Ensuring Infection Control Measures

  Infection control is non-negotiable in dental procedures, particularly in root canal treatment where the focus is on diseased tissue. Clinicians should implement strict sterilization protocols for all instruments and equipment to eliminate bacterial contamination. This entails using autoclaves and other effective sterilization methods suitable for dental environments.

  Furthermore, maintaining a sterile field during the procedure is crucial. This involves using appropriate barriers, such as gowns, gloves, and masks, to protect both the patient and dental team from pathogens. By consistently adhering to these safety measures, the risk of postoperative infections significantly decreases.

  Regular updates and training on infection control protocols are necessary for the dental team. Staying informed on the latest guidelines and technologies helps to cultivate a culture of safety within the practice, thereby enhancing overall patient care.

  

4. Comprehensive Post-Treatment Care Protocols

  Post-treatment care is just as essential as the procedure itself. Dentists should provide clear instructions on aftercare, which may include pain management, activity restrictions, and dietary recommendations. Proper guidelines can facilitate quicker recovery and reduce complications.

  Follow-up appointments are also crucial in evaluating the success of the treatment. Regular check-ins allow dentists to monitor healing and address any complications that may arise. This proactive approach can significantly enhance treatment outcomes and patient satisfaction.

  Moreover, educating patients about signs of potential issues, such as prolonged pain or swelling, is vital. Awareness can empower patients to seek help promptly, which may prevent more severe complications later on.
